In April 1965, the bodies of Portuguese opposition leader General Humberto Delgado and his secretary, Arajaryr Moreira de Campos, were found in an Extremaduran village near the Spanish-Portuguese border. They were murdered by the PIDE (the Portuguese political police) under the orders of dictator António de Oliveira Salazar , with quiet cooperation from the Franco regime.
